I recently purchased a new PC and installed Windows XP SP1. SP1 was integrated. It was not a separate install. Anyway, it takes between 2 and 4 minutes to shutdown. Has anyone else experienced such a srediculous shut down time and been able to correct it? It sits on the "Windows is Shutting Down" screen. I have almost nothing installed on the PC. I have had this issue from the first boot after the install.

Also, I am thinking it has something to do with SP1. Originally, I installed Win XP Pro without the service pack. The shutdown was taking about 10 seconds.

I have been reading through endless pages on the MS website. One of them suggested booting in Safe Mode, and then shutdown to see how long it takes. So I tried it, and it shutdown in less than 10 seconds. I then did another boot in safe mode, except this time, I selected "Safe Mode with Networking". This time I shut down it went back to the 2 to 4 minute shutdown. I tried disabling the network adapter in Device Manager, but it still shutdown as slow as before. So... still trying.
